Output 58eabb3063174dd1a60588f814527697a05815e47451bb3b38eb7fcb9dedb643:185

value
59171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2924cbf6278045a903fbd3fa9b1cdac1566b93e OP_EQUAL
address
3LtR5v66gCLHF1WwWW9WYT7mhJG19PPHim
transaction
58eabb3063174dd1a60588f814527697a05815e47451bb3b38eb7fcb9dedb643